This evening, we have details on a crash that killed Indiana congresswoman Jackie Walorski. The Senate has formally accepted Sweden and Finland’s bids to join NATO. A jury has started deliberating in right-wing conspiracy theorist Alex Jones’ defamation trial. The NFL says it’s appealing Deshaun Watson’s six-game suspension in exchange for a harsher penalty. Lastly, the CDC may be updating its guidance on Covid-19 this week.
